npm on lyhenne, jota käytetään node-paketinhallinnasta. Se on JavaScriptin paketinhallintaohjelma. Se on oletuspaketinhallinta, joka tulee NodeJS:n mukana, kun asennat sen.

Miksi npm tarvitaan React JS:ssä?

Siihen on kaksi pääsyytä: NPM:n (Node Package Manager) avulla Node toimii NPM-rekisterin rinnalla ja asentaa minkä tahansa paketin helposti NPM CLI:n kautta. Node niputtaa React-sovelluksen yhdeksi tiedostoksi, joka on helppo kääntää webpackin ja useiden muiden Node-moduulien avulla.

Tarvitaanko npm:ää Reactia varten?

Vastaus otsikossa esitettyyn kysymykseen on ei, et tarvitse node.js:ää käyttääksesi Reactia asiakaspuolella.

Mihin npm:ää käytetään?





npm on Node JavaScript -alustan paketinhallinta. Se asettaa moduulit paikoilleen niin, että node löytää ne, ja hallitsee riippuvuusristiriitoja älykkäästi. Se on erittäin hyvin konfiguroitavissa tukemaan monenlaisia käyttötapauksia. Yleisimmin sitä käytetään node-ohjelmien julkaisemiseen, löytämiseen, asentamiseen ja kehittämiseen.

Mikä on npm ja NPX react JS:ssä?

Npm on työkalu, jota käytetään pakettien asentamiseen. Npx on työkalu, jota käytetään pakettien suorittamiseen. Npm:n käyttämät paketit asennetaan globaalisti. Sinun on huolehdittava saastumisesta pitkällä aikavälillä. Npx:n käyttämiä paketteja ei asenneta globaalisti.

Miten NPM React asennetaan?

Voit myös käyttää yllä olevaa komentoa erikseen, mikä voidaan näyttää alla.

  • [email protected]: ~/työpöytä/reactApp> npm asenna webpack –sovellus. /Desktop/ReactApp> NPM Asenna webpack-dev-server–SAVE.

    Miten käytän Reactjs:ää?



    Luo React -sovelluksesi



    1. Avaa pääte (Windows Command Prompt tai PowerShell). > Asenna React käyttämällä Create-React-App -työkalua, joka asentaa kaikki riippuvuudet täydellisen React.js-sovelluksen rakentamiseen ja suorittamiseen

      Mitä on npm-koodaus?

      npm (alun perin lyhenne sanoista Node Package Manager) on JavaScript-ohjelmointikielen paketinhallintaohjelma, jota ylläpitää npm, Inc. npm on JavaScript-ajoympäristön Node oletuspaketinhallintaohjelma.

      Miksi teemme npm-asennuksen?

      npm install , tai npm i , käytetään riippuvuuksien asentamiseen: Se asentaa kaikki riippuvuudet. Jos käytät ^- tai ~-merkkiä, kun määrittelet riippuvuuden version, npm ei välttämättä asenna tarkalleen määrittelemääsi versiota. npm install voi päivittää pakettilukkosi.

      Mitä eroa on npm:n ja noden välillä?

      node on kehys, joka voi suorittaa JavaScript-koodia koneellasi, kun taas npm on paketinhallintaohjelma. Npm:n avulla voimme asentaa ja poistaa javascript-paketteja, joita kutsutaan myös node-moduuleiksi.

      Pitäisikö minun käyttää NPX:ää vai npm:ää?

      Jos kyseistä pakettia on tarkoitus käyttää vain kerran tai kahdesti eikä joka kerta, kun projekti suoritetaan, on parempi käyttää NPX:ää, koska se suorittaa paketin suoraan ilman sen asentamista. NPM:ää käytetään pakettien asentamiseen, ja se kannattaa tehdä, jos kyseessä ovat riippuvuudet tai paketit, jotka ovat projektimme kannalta ratkaisevia.

      Mitä NPX tarkoittaa?



      NPX on lyhenne sanoista Node Package Execute NPX-paketti tulee npm:n mukana, joten kun asennat npm:n yli 5.2:n. 0, NPX asennetaan automaattisesti. Se on npm-pakettijuoksija, joka voi suorittaa minkä tahansa haluamasi paketin npm-rekisteristä asentamatta edes kyseistä pakettia.

      Mikä on JSX reactissa?

      JSX on lyhenne sanoista JavaScript XML. JSX:n avulla voimme kirjoittaa HTML:ää Reactissa. JSX helpottaa HTML:n kirjoittamista ja lisäämistä Reactissa.

      Miten käytän npm:ää?

      Askelen konfigurointi. Lisää Suorita npm-komento -vaihe työnkulkuun ennen mitä tahansa rakentamisvaihetta. Aseta työhakemisto. Aseta komento, jonka haluat npm:n suorittavan, esimerkiksi install suorittaa npm install in The npm command with arguments to run input.

      Pitääkö minun asentaa npm?

      NPM on erittäin hyödyllinen, mutta kun asennat sen, asennat sen globaalisti. Se tulee Node JS:n mukana, joten kun asennat Node JS:n, sinulla pitäisi olla npm asennettuna (kirjoita npm -v nähdäksesi version ja onko npm asennettu). ”npm init” luo paketin.

      Mikä on npm start?



      npm start: npm start -skriptiä käytetään siinä määritellyn tiedoston suorittamiseen kirjoittamatta sen suoritusohjetta. Package.json-tiedosto ”scripts”{ ”start”: ”node index.js” } index.js.

      Tarvitsenko node js:ää npm:ää varten?

      Jos haluat julkaista ja asentaa paketteja julkiseen npm-rekisteriin tai yksityiseen npm-rekisteriin tai sieltä, sinun on asennettava Node. js ja npm-komentoriviliittymä joko Node-versionhallintaohjelmalla tai Node-asennusohjelmalla. Suosittelemme vahvasti käyttämään Noden versionhallintaohjelmaa, kuten nvm, Noden asentamiseen.

      Onko npm vain nodea varten?

      npm on tarkoitettu KAIKILLE. npm – node-paketinhallinta – on melkoinen peto.

      Mikä solmuversio tarvitaan reactia varten?

      Ratkaisu React-sovelluksen luominen vaatii Node 14:n tai uudemman.

      Miten käytät reactia ilman nodea?

      Aloita luomalla yksinkertainen HTML-verkkosivu. Voit myös käyttää olemassa olevaa HTML-sivustoa. Lisää React- ja React-dom-skriptitunnisteet HTML-sivun head-osioon.

      Miten asennan react-version?



      Voit päivittää React-versiosi asentamalla react- ja react-dom-pakettien uusimmat versiot suorittamalla npm install [email protected] [email protected] . Jos käytät create-react-appia , päivitä myös react-scripts-ohjelman versio . Kopioitu . Komento päivittää reactiin liittyvien pakettien versiot.

      Miten suoritan paikallisen react-sovelluksen?

      Kopioi koodi "Run a Local React App" -kohdasta sovellukseen/hakemistoon.



      Kirjoita seuraavat komentoriviltä tehdyt skriptit:

      1. npm init.
      2. npm i -S {react,react-dom}
      3. npm i -D babel-{core,loader} babel-preset-react.
      4. npm i -D webpack webpack-dev-server html-webpack-plugin.


      Miksi käytämme Reactia?

      React on erinomainen työkalu interaktiivisten sovellusten luomiseen mobiililaitteisiin, verkkoon ja muille alustoille. Reactin suosio ja käyttö lisääntyvät päivä päivältä hyvästä syystä. Kehittäjänä Reactilla koodaaminen parantaa JavaScript-kielen osaamista, sillä tällä kielellä on nykyään lähes 90 prosenttia web-kehityksen osuudesta.

      Voinko käyttää Reactia ilman palvelinta?



      Jos teet vain asiakaspuolen juttuja (ei palvelinpuolen renderöintiä), voit siirtää sovelluksesi niputetun version verkkotilallesi ja isännöidä sovellustasi sieltä. Voit saada sovelluksestasi niputetun version käyttämällä rakennustyökaluja, kuten Webpackia tai Parcelia. Jos olet luonut sovelluksesi create-react-app:lla, olet onnekas!

      Mikä on JSX Reactissa?

      JSX on lyhenne sanoista JavaScript XML. JSX:n avulla voimme kirjoittaa HTML:ää Reactissa. JSX helpottaa HTML:n kirjoittamista ja lisäämistä Reactissa.

      Mikä on DOM Reactissa?

      DOM (Document Object Model) esittää verkkosivun puurakenteena. Jokainen kirjoittamamme HTML-kappale lisätään solmuna tähän puuhun. JavaScriptin avulla voimme käyttää mitä tahansa näistä solmuista (HTML-elementtejä) ja päivittää niiden tyylejä, attribuutteja ja niin edelleen.

      Mikä on Div Reactissa?



      Elementin renderöinti Reactissa: Jotta voimme renderöidä minkä tahansa elementin selaimen DOM:iin, meillä on oltava kontti tai DOM-juurielementti. On lähes tavallista, että div-elementtiä id=”root” tai id=”app” käytetään juuren DOM-elementtinä.

      Mikä on ReactJS:n elinkaari?

      Komponenttien elinkaari
      Jokaisella Reactin komponentilla on elinkaari, jota voit seurata ja muokata sen kolmen päävaiheen aikana. Nämä kolme vaihetta ovat: Asennus, päivitys ja irrotus.

      Mikä on useEffect Reactissa?

      Mitä useEffect tekee? Käyttämällä tätä koukkua kerrot Reactille, että komponenttisi on tehtävä jotain renderöinnin jälkeen. React muistaa antamasi funktion (kutsumme sitä ”efektiksi”) ja kutsuu sitä myöhemmin DOM-päivitysten suorittamisen jälkeen.

      Mitä ovat komponentit Reactissa?

      Komponentit ovat itsenäisiä ja uudelleenkäytettäviä koodinpätkiä. Niillä on sama tarkoitus kuin JavaScript-funktioilla, mutta ne toimivat erillään ja palauttavat HTML-koodin. Komponentteja on kahta tyyppiä, luokkakomponentteja ja funktiokomponentteja, ja tässä ohjeessa keskitymme funktiokomponentteihin.

      Mikä on rekvisiitta Reactissa?

      Propsit ovat argumentteja, jotka välitetään React-komponentteihin. Props välitetään komponentteihin HTML-attribuuttien kautta. props tarkoittaa ominaisuuksia.

      Mikä on React-fragmentti?

      React Fragmentsin avulla voit paketoida tai ryhmitellä useita elementtejä lisäämättä ylimääräistä solmua DOMiin. Tämä voi olla hyödyllistä, kun renderöidään useita lapsielementtejä/komponentteja yhden vanhemman komponentin sisällä.

      Mikä on Reduxin käyttö react JS:ssä?

      Syitä käyttää React Reduxia
      React Redux on Reactin virallinen Redux-sidonta, joten React Redux pidetään ajan tasalla molempien kirjastojen API-muutoksista, jotta React-komponenttisi käyttäytyvät odotetulla tavalla. Sen käyttötarkoitus noudattaa Reactin suunnitteluperiaatteita – deklaratiivisten komponenttien kirjoittamista.